Skip to content

Commit 8ac97e2

Browse files
committed
allow specifying a user agent for azure clients
1 parent 5afc42d commit 8ac97e2

File tree

17 files changed

+17
-16
lines changed

17 files changed

+17
-16
lines changed

staging/src/k8s.io/legacy-cloud-providers/azure/clients/azure_client_config.go

Lines changed: 1 addition &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-32,6 +32,7 @@ type ClientConfig struct {
3232
Authorizer autorest.Authorizer
3333
RateLimitConfig *RateLimitConfig
3434
Backoff *retry.Backoff
35+
UserAgent string
3536
}
3637

3738
// WithRateLimiter returns a new ClientConfig with rateLimitConfig set.

staging/src/k8s.io/legacy-cloud-providers/azure/clients/containerserviceclient/azure_containerservicecl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 type Client struct {
5757
func New(config *azclients.ClientConfig) *Client {
5858
baseURI := config.ResourceManagerEndpoint
5959
authorizer := config.Authorizer
60-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
60+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
6161
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6262

6363
klog.V(2).Infof("Azure ContainerServiceCl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/deploymentclient/azure_deploymentcl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 type Client struct {
5757
func New(config *azclients.ClientConfig) *Client {
5858
baseURI := config.ResourceManagerEndpoint
5959
authorizer := config.Authorizer
60-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
60+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
6161
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6262

6363
klog.V(2).Infof("Azure DeploymentCl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/diskclient/azure_diskcl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-55,7 +55,7 @@ type Client struct {
5555
func New(config *azclients.ClientConfig) *Client {
5656
baseURI := config.ResourceManagerEndpoint
5757
authorizer := config.Authorizer
58-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
58+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
5959
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6060

6161
klog.V(2).Infof("Azure DisksCl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/interfaceclient/azure_interfacecl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-56,7 +56,7 @@ type Client struct {
5656
func New(config *azclients.ClientConfig) *Client {
5757
baseURI := config.ResourceManagerEndpoint
5858
authorizer := config.Authorizer
59-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
59+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
6060
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6161

6262
klog.V(2).Infof("Azure InterfacesCl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/loadbalancerclient/azure_loadbalancercl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 type Client struct {
5757
func New(config *azclients.ClientConfig) *Client {
5858
baseURI := config.ResourceManagerEndpoint
5959
authorizer := config.Authorizer
60-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
60+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
6161
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6262

6363
klog.V(2).Infof("Azure LoadBalancersCl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/publicipclient/azure_publicipcl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 type Client struct {
5757
func New(config *azclients.ClientConfig) *Client {
5858
baseURI := config.ResourceManagerEndpoint
5959
authorizer := config.Authorizer
60-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
60+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
6161
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6262

6363
klog.V(2).Infof("Azure PublicIPAddressesCl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/routeclient/azure_routecl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-55,7 +55,7 @@ type Client struct {
5555
func New(config *azclients.ClientConfig) *Client {
5656
baseURI := config.ResourceManagerEndpoint
5757
authorizer := config.Authorizer
58-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
58+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
5959
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6060

6161
klog.V(2).Infof("Azure RoutesCl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/routetableclient/azure_routetablecl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-55,7 +55,7 @@ type Client struct {
5555
func New(config *azclients.ClientConfig) *Client {
5656
baseURI := config.ResourceManagerEndpoint
5757
authorizer := config.Authorizer
58-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
58+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
5959
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6060

6161
klog.V(2).Infof("Azure RouteTablesClient (read ops) using rate limit config: QPS=%g, bucket=%d",

staging/src/k8s.io/legacy-cloud-providers/azure/clients/securitygroupclient/azure_securitygroupclient.go

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-57,7 +57,7 @@ type Client struct {
5757
func New(config *azclients.ClientConfig) *Client {
5858
baseURI := config.ResourceManagerEndpoint
5959
authorizer := config.Authorizer
60-
armClient := armclient.New(authorizer, baseURI, "", APIVersion, config.Location, config.Backoff)
60+
armClient := armclient.New(authorizer, baseURI, config.UserAgent, APIVersion, config.Location, config.Backoff)
6161
rateLimiterReader, rateLimiterWriter := azclients.NewRateLimiter(config.RateLimitConfig)
6262

6363
klog.V(2).Infof("Azure SecurityGroupsClient (read ops) using rate limit config: QPS=%g, bucket=%d",

0 commit comments

Comments
 (0)